Liquid I.V. and LMNT are the two electrolyte powders most people have heard of, and they are built on opposite theories of what an electrolyte drink is for. One is a sugared rehydration formula descended from oral rehydration therapy. The other is a salt delivery system with no sugar at all. Neither is wrong. They are answers to different questions.
Here is what is actually in each, what the numbers mean, who each one suits, and where we sit — because we make one too, and you should be able to see all three on the same table.

What the sodium numbers mean
Sodium is the number that decides whether a drink rehydrates you, and these three span the whole useful range.
Put in the units the research uses, LMNT's 1,000mg in 16 ounces is about 92 mmol/L — above the World Health Organization's oral rehydration solution, which sits at 75. Liquid I.V.'s 500mg is about 46 mmol/L. Ours is about 34. The controlled work on post-exercise drinks found that drinks from roughly 30 to 50 mmol/L were retained far better than near-sodium-free water; the ACSM position stand puts effective sports-drink sodium in a similar band.
So all three are in or above the range that works. The differences are about who loses how much. A heavy sweater on a hot ride can lose more than 1,000mg of sodium an hour, and for that person LMNT's number is not extreme, it is arithmetic. For someone drinking one glass after a night out, or sipping at a desk, 1,000mg is close to half of a day's recommended intake in a single drink.
LMNT's founders argue that the recommended intake is itself too low, and they cite research on that. It is a real scientific debate and not one a drink-mix label settles. The practical point stands either way: match the sodium to the sweat.
What the sugar numbers mean
The second axis, and the one the two big brands disagree on most.
Liquid I.V.'s whole pitch — what it calls Cellular Transport Technology — is the glucose-sodium pairing that oral rehydration therapy runs on. Glucose carries sodium across the gut wall, and the water comes with it. The mechanism is textbook and we explain it in what electrolytes actually are. Liquid I.V. delivers it with 11g of sugar, which is more than the WHO formula would use for that much water — about 6g — and is the reason a stick tastes like a soft drink.
LMNT rejects sugar entirely and accepts the cost: sodium without glucose is absorbed more slowly and retained a little less well. For its intended customer — low-carb, ketogenic, fasting, or simply sipping all day — that is the right trade, and LMNT is honest that it is a trade.

What the rest of the label means
Potassium matters less than the marketing suggests for a healthy person with working kidneys. Sweat is sodium-dominant; potassium losses are small by comparison. Liquid I.V.'s 370mg is generous and harmless; LMNT's 200mg and our 95mg are both fine.
Magnesium is in LMNT and in ours because sweat carries a little of it and because a lot of people are marginal on it from diet. At 30–60mg it is a top-up, not a supplement dose.
Vitamins are where Liquid I.V. and we go one way and LMNT goes the other. The B vitamins and vitamin C do nothing for hydration itself. They are there because alcohol and hard training draw on them and a recovery drink is a convenient place to put them back. If you only want hydration, LMNT's decision to leave them out is defensible.

Frequently asked questions
Is Liquid I.V. good for you? It is a well-designed rehydration formula: 500mg of sodium paired with glucose, which is the mechanism medicine uses. The honest caveat is 11g of added sugar per stick, which is fine after a sweat and a lot for a daily habit. The sugar-free version fixes that at the cost of the mechanism.
Is LMNT good for you? For someone who sweats heavily or eats low-carb, yes. For someone sipping it at a desk, 1,000mg of sodium per serving is close to half a day's recommended intake, and the case for it is weaker. Match the dose to your actual losses.
Which has more electrolytes, Liquid I.V. or LMNT? LMNT has twice the sodium (1,000mg vs 500mg) and adds magnesium; Liquid I.V. has more potassium (370mg vs 200mg). Sodium is the number that drives rehydration, so LMNT is the stronger electrolyte dose.
Which is better for a hangover, Liquid I.V. or LMNT? Both replace what a night of drinking pulls out. Liquid I.V.'s glucose pairing moves water into you faster; LMNT's sodium dose is higher. Neither is a treatment for anything, and the rest of the morning matters more than the brand.
Which is better for working out? For a long, hot session with heavy sweat, LMNT's sodium is the better match. For shorter sessions, or if you are also fuelling, Liquid I.V.'s carbohydrate does double duty. Timing is covered in electrolytes before or after a workout.
